Apple–Chipotle Smoky Pepper Jam

Instructions:

  1. In a medium saucepan over medium heat, combine the apples, red bell pepper, sugar, apple cider vinegar, lemon juice, and salt.
  2. Bring the mixture to a gentle boil, stirring until the sugar is fully dissolved.
  3. Reduce the heat to medium-low and simmer for about 20 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the apples are soft.
  4. Stir in the chipotle peppers, adobo sauce, smoked paprika, and cinnamon.
  5. Continue simmering for 10 to 15 minutes, until the mixture thickens and becomes glossy and jam-like.
  6. Lightly mash with a spoon or potato masher for a smoother texture, or leave chunky if preferred.
  7. Remove from heat and allow the jam to cool. It will thicken further as it sets.
  8. Transfer to a sealed jar and store in the refrigerator for up to two weeks.

Variations

  • Add a splash of bourbon for deeper, smoky sweetness.
  • Substitute pears for apples for a softer, floral flavor.
  • Increase chipotle or adobo sauce for extra heat.
  • Add finely diced jalapeño for fresh pepper bite.

Tips

  • Dice the apples finely for a smoother, more cohesive jam.
  • Stir frequently toward the end to prevent sticking or scorching.
  • Taste and adjust sweetness or heat before removing from the stove.
  • This jam is excellent brushed on grilled chicken or pork, spooned over cream cheese, or paired with sharp cheddar or brie.
